How do I recognize when my pipes have ruptured?


Fluctuating water stress


Pipes do not simply burst in a day. You may have observed that your kitchen faucet or shower does not run instantly when you transform the faucet. It may stop for a few secs and after that blast you with more pressure than usual.
In other circumstances, the water may seem regular at first, then decrease in pressure after a few secs.

Polluted water


Many individuals assume a ruptured pipeline is a one-way outlet. Rather the contrary. As water flows out of the hole or tear in your plumbing system, impurities find their way in.
Your water might be contaminated from the source, so if you can, inspect if your water tank has any type of troubles. However, if your drinking water is provided and also detoxified by the city government, you ought to call your plumber promptly if you see or scent anything funny in your water.

Puddles under pipes as well as sinks


When a pipe bursts, the discharge creates a pool. It may appear that the puddle is growing in dimension, and also despite how many times you mop the puddle, in a few minutes, there's another one waiting to be cleaned up. Commonly, you might not have the ability to map the puddle to any visible pipes. This is an indication to call an expert plumber.

Damp wall surfaces and water spots


Before a pipe bursts, it will leakage, many times. If this persistent leaking goes unnoticed, the leakage might finish right into a vast gash in your pipe. One easy method to avoid this emergency is to watch out for wet walls ad water spots. These water spots will lead you right to the leak.

Untraceable leaking noises


Pipe bursts can happen in one of the most undesirable areas, like within concrete, inside walls, or under sinks. When your house goes quiet, you might be able to hear an annoyingly relentless trickling noise. Even after you have actually examined your shower head as well as kitchen tap, the trickling might continue.
Dear visitor, the leaking may be originating from a pipeline inside your walls. There isn't much you can do about that, other than inform a professional plumber.

Turn up the Warmth


Set up followers to blow warm into cold rooms. Maintain the garage door shut. If you have decreased water flow, warmth one of the most prone pipes (usually in cellars as well as crawl spaces or near exterior walls) with a hair clothes dryer. Leave the tap on while you apply heat. As you thaw ice, the circulation will increase. To stop pipes from freezing, shield your wall surfaces.

Begin Getting Rid of the Water


Order the wipe, containers and a store vacuum to start to do away with the water since you definitely do not desire it soaking right into every little thing else in your home. Plus, a quick tidy up will reduce the opportunities of something getting moldy.

What do I do when I identify a burst pipeline?


Your water meter will continue to run also while your water wastes. To lessen your losses, find the major controls and transform the supply off. The water mains are an above-ground framework beside your home.

How Do You Know if a Pipe Has Burst


  • Flooding. The most obvious sign – if you notice puddles of water on the floor, if the walls are very wet, and if you see the water meter spinning like crazy, then you have a flood.


  • Bubbling walls. When the water leakage is not that obvious, you can notice bubbles forming under the paint or wallpapers of your walls.


  • Mould. Another sign for too much moisture. Some homes have this problem regardless, but if you’re experiencing mould for the first time in a while, the reason might be a broken pipe.


  • Patches of extra green grass. If a pipe has burst outside your home and around your yard, water would be flooding on your lawn. And if there are patches of very green grass, it’s probably a damaged pipe.


  • How to Fix a Broken Pipe Inside a Wall


  • Cut out sections of the damaged drywall with a saw. Once you are completely sure where the damage is located, cut the wall in order to have access.


  • Wrap a sheet around the pipe and move around until it gets wet. If you don’t have the luck to see the breakage with your own eyes, you’ll need to find it with a sheet of cloth. You may have to repeat this a few times until you pinpoint the exact place of the breakage.


  • Place a container under the broken pipe. The plumbing repair will be messy, so the container should catch anything that spills from the pipe you’re about to work on.


  • Cut the pipe below the leak. You need to use a pipe cutter tool for this. Screw the tool tightly and rotate until the pipe is cut through.


  • Dry the pipe. You can’t work if it’s wet.


  • Cut above the leak with a pipe cutter again.


  • Clean the pipe. This includes both the inside and outside. The inside might hold more ice, so make sure it’s clear from any obstructions.


  • Mount a copper repair sleeve. Use a blowtorch to heat the bottom end of the repair sleeve. Allow the solder to melt and fill the joint. After it cools in about 10 minutes, do the same for the upper end. Wear safety goggles and gloves when doing this. Check for leaks after you’re done.


  • Patch the wall.
